The 990 is not generally used for vocals, and I had never heard of the Aries until now. I didn't even know M-Audio was selling mics at all. In general, suggesting a vocal mic to somebody is like suggesting a shoe size. You're going to have to a mic that complements your voice, and there is not really any good advice somebody else on the Internet can tell you about that.

If I had to guess, at least the M-Audio seems to be intended for vocals, and most of their stuff is usable for what they sell it for.
